Rulessa clue guide
Every clue combines two pieces of information: which line to inspect and which tile feature to compare. The arrow identifies a row or column. The label tells you to compare Colour, Shape, or Pattern.
The three clue phrases
| Clue | Passes | Does not pass |
|---|---|---|
| All same | All three values match | Any value is different |
| All different | Three different values | Any pair matches |
| Exactly 2 same | One matching pair and one different value | All three match, or all three differ |
Apply the phrase only to the named feature
A line can have Shape · All same even when its colours and patterns are different. Only compare the feature printed on that condition.
Read multiple conditions together
Some lines have two conditions. Both must be true at the same time. For example, a row may require Colour · All same and Shape · Exactly 2 same. Three tiles of one colour pass the first condition, while their shapes must form one pair plus one different shape.
Remember the exact meaning of “Exactly 2”
Three matching values do not pass. If a clue asks for Exactly 2 same patterns, the line needs two Solid and one Striped, for example—not three Solid tiles.
What Check my answer tells you
A successful line satisfies every condition printed on that row or column. If a line fails, inspect its conditions one at a time before moving more tiles.
